ANALISIS SAFE BEHAVIOR DENGAN PENDEKATAN BEHAVIOR-BASED SAFETY PADA RADIOGRAFER DI RUMAH SAKIT Dr. SOETOMO SURABAYA

The development of science in health world may let use radiation to diagnose a disease. Radiation have some bad effect if excessively exposed, so that management should be create radiographer's safe behavior to prevent an accident. Management could applied behavior based safety with a behavioral intervention effort and external factor to encourage radiographer's safe behavior. The aim of this research was to analyze safe behavior by using behavior based safety approach for radiographer in Instalasi Radiodiagnostik Rumah Sakit Dr. Soetomo Surabaya. This was a cross sectional study with qualitative approach in order to know about behavioral intervention effort and external factor in Instalasi Radiodiagnostik Rumah Sakit Dr. Soetomo Surabaya. Respondent of this research was 11 people who all authorized as radiographer in Instalasi Radiodiagnostik Rumah Sakit Dr. Soetomo Surabaya. The results of this research represent that radiographer's behavior in Instalasi Radiodiagnostik Rumah Sakit Dr. Soetomo Surabaya 100% included in safe category. Management has used behavioral intervention effort properly, by applied activator and consequence to direct and motivate radiographer's behavior. As discovered that the external factor of instalasi radiodiagnostik has support radiographer to perform safe behavior. The conclusion of this research was radiographer's safe behavior created by behavioral intervention effort which used activator and consequence to direct and motivate radiographer's safe behavior and external factor supporting radiographer's safe behavior in Instalasi Radiodiagnostik Rumah Sakit Dr. Soetomo Surabaya.
Keywords: behavioral intervention effort, external factor, safe behavior
